The average … WebEssentially, a Scantle roof is small Cornish slates which have been laid to a triple lap gauge rather than a standard double lap gauge (like usual slating). The slates are hung from the batten with an oak peg or copper nail, and they are laid on a mortar bed which is shaped like a one inch wide horseshoe.

Web3 mrt. 2024 · Some proprietary low pitch products, which are generally tiles as opposed to slates, can be laid to a pitch of 12.5deg. The slope of a roof is dictated by the minimum slope specified by the manufacturer of your roof structure. In general terms the minimum roof slope for concrete tiles is 40deg, clay tiles 22deg and slates from 20 to 30 deg.
